Gaza – Saba:
Palestinian resistance sources have revealed that the recent qualitative operation east of Abasan area, Khan Yunis, which injured two Israeli soldiers, was carried out using an Israeli-made anti-personnel missile.
Sources told Shehab News Agency on Wednesday that the missile was obtained from the "Abu Shabab" gang, which was active in southern Gaza.
The resistance claimed to have eliminated the gang and confiscated its weapons.
The use of this weapon, the sources indicated, confirms the resistance's capability to turn the enemy's tools against it, transforming smuggled and criminal-purpose items into assets for the resistance and defense of the Palestinian people.
This operation is among those recently acknowledged by the enemy, which admitted to two soldiers being injured during clashes east of Khan Yunis.
